What can I eat so that mosquitoes won’t bite me?

What can I eat so that mosquitoes won’t bite me?

Mosquitoes are very powerful insects in our lives. They bring great harm to people's lives, because mosquitoes can suck human blood, causing people to suffer certain pain, and mosquito bites can easily bring infectious diseases to the body, etc. Therefore, preventing mosquito bites is a problem that many people are more concerned about. However, mosquito bites are completely preventable. For example, what can you eat so that mosquitoes won't bite you? Let’s take a look at the explanation below.

Take vitamin B1 orally. After entering the human body and being metabolized, this vitamin is excreted from the sweat glands, emitting a special smell. Mosquitoes flee because they are afraid of this smell.

Scientists have shown that taking vitamin B1 can prevent mosquito bites. Scientists had field workers take 60 mg of vitamin B1 every day for three days. As a result, the subjects were not bitten by mosquitoes for six consecutive nights. This is mainly because after vitamin B1 is decomposed in the human body, it produces a volatile chemical substance that can block the sensory hairs on the mosquito's antennae, making it impossible for mosquitoes to find people.

Generally, 20 mg of vitamin B1 is taken orally each time, and the effective effect can last for 2 days

B1 Soaking your body in water and rubbing it will also keep mosquitoes away.

This water-soluble vitamin has no side effects. The excess amount is completely excreted from the body and will not be stored in the human body.

Mosquitoes like to bite people who have well-developed sweat glands and high body temperature. It is recommended that you apply a little wind oil or floral water on a regular basis. It has nothing to do with diet. Just pay attention to skin cleanliness.

To prevent mosquito bites, you can eat more vegetables.

1. Some vegetables have smells that mosquitoes don’t like, such as vegetables containing carotene and spicy vegetables such as garlic. After people eat them, mosquitoes will stay away from you.

2. Take some vitamin B in moderation every day. After taking it, vitamin B is metabolized by the human body and excreted from the body through sweat or urine, which will produce some special smells. Mosquitoes hate this smell and therefore dare not approach the human body.

3 Eating garlic can effectively repel mosquitoes because mosquitoes do not like the smell of garlic secreted by the human body.
